Maathru Pooja
Popular singer Sarath Weerasinghe's Maathru Pooja' to mark the 30th
anniversary of his stage performance will be held today at 5.00 p.m. at
Veyangoda, Sanasa Theatre.
His famous hits, 'Me Ath Bhavaye', `Obai Obe Sinaa Podai', `Hitchi
Nage', Ridihawadi etc. are still fresh in the minds of his fans.
His foray into the music world began at the age of 12 when he became
the winner at an open singing contest. It was under the tutelage of
Visharada Dharmasena Jayalath and vocalist Y.M.W. Sena that he further
improved his singing skills.
"Samaru Mihiri Gee" musical concert (1975), Veyangoda Classics,
SLBC's `Pibidena Gayaka Parapura', `Heta Paayana Tharu' provided the
necessary skills to improve his skills. Apart from singing his other
acquirements were confined to sports.
He captained the CTB Volleyball Team and was appointed a member of
Sri Lanka Nationals Volleyball Selection Board.
`Madura Gee', `Swarangee', `Obai Obe Sinaa Podai' and Pawasa Nivana
Gee Amadara' were his popular solo performances. Through his
presentation, `Apsaravi', he gave a helping hand to the amateurs in the
music field. So far he has released a number of CDs and cassettes.
He has made his presentation, Maathru Pooja, an occasion to pay
tribute to his mother who will present awards to 27 artistes who
extended a helping hand to him during the formative years of his career. |
